What Is Professional Audio System Installation?

2026-07-28 - Leave me a message

A Complete Guide to Designing, Installing, and Optimizing Commercial Audio Systems

Professional audio system installation is the process of designing, connecting, configuring, and optimizing audio equipment to create a reliable and high-performance sound system for commercial, industrial, and public environments.

Unlike simple consumer audio setups, professional audio installation requires careful planning of signal flow, equipment selection, cable connection, system configuration, and acoustic performance. A properly installed professional audio system ensures clear sound reproduction, stable operation, easy control, and long-term reliability.

From conference rooms and classrooms to hotels, theaters, stadiums, and large commercial facilities, professional audio installation plays an essential role in delivering high-quality speech reinforcement and background music experiences.

What Does Professional Audio System Installation Include?


A complete professional audio system installation usually includes several key stages:

1. System Design and Planning

Before installing any equipment, engineers first analyze the application requirements and design the overall audio architecture.

The planning stage usually includes:

· Understanding the room size and acoustic environment

· Determining audio coverage requirements

· Selecting suitable microphones, processors, amplifiers, and speakers

· Designing signal routing and control methods

· Planning cable paths and equipment locations

A well-designed system helps prevent common problems such as insufficient sound coverage, feedback, excessive noise, and difficult maintenance.

For modern commercial audio systems, professional engineers often combine:

· Digital Signal Processors (DSP)

· Digital Audio Matrix Processors

· Dante Network Audio Devices

· Power Amplifiers

· Loudspeaker Systems

to create flexible and scalable solutions.

2. Equipment Installation and Rack Setup

After system planning is completed, the next step is physical installation.

Professional audio equipment is commonly installed in equipment racks or dedicated technical rooms.

Typical installation tasks include:

· Rack mounting audio processors and amplifiers

· Connecting power supplies

· Organizing signal cables

· Labeling input and output channels

· Ensuring proper ventilation and equipment protection

Proper rack installation improves system reliability and makes future maintenance easier.

For example, DSP audio processors are often installed as the central processing unit of the audio system, managing functions such as:

· Equalization

· Compression

· Delay

· Matrix routing

· Feedback suppression

· Acoustic echo cancellation

3. Audio Signal Connection and Wiring




Correct wiring is one of the most important parts of professional audio installation.

A typical audio signal path may include:

Microphone

Audio Input Device

DSP Audio Processor

Power Amplifier

Speaker System

During installation, engineers need to correctly connect:

· Analog audio inputs and outputs

· Dante network audio connections

· USB audio interfaces

· Control interfaces such as RS232, RS485, and GPIO

Incorrect wiring can cause problems including:

· No audio output

· Signal interference

· Channel mismatch

· Ground noise

· System instability

4. DSP Configuration and System Optimization

Modern professional audio systems rely heavily on DSP technology to achieve precise audio control.

After hardware installation, engineers configure the DSP system according to the project requirements.

Typical DSP configuration includes:

Equalization (EQ)

Adjusting frequency response to improve sound clarity and balance.

Delay Processing

Synchronizing speakers in different locations to maintain consistent sound timing.

Crossover

Managing frequency distribution between different speaker components.

Automatic Feedback Suppression (AFS)

Reducing microphone feedback problems in live environments.

Acoustic Echo Cancellation (AEC)

Improving communication quality in conference and video meeting systems.

Through DSP configuration, the audio system can be optimized for different environments and applications.

5. Network Audio Installation

With the development of Audio over IP (AoIP) technology, many professional audio systems now use network-based transmission.

Dante audio installation is a common solution for modern commercial projects.

A typical Dante audio system includes:

Dante Device

Network Switch

Computer with Dante Controller

Audio System

Network audio installation requires:

· Proper network switch selection

· Correct IP configuration

· Stable Ethernet cabling

· Dante device discovery and routing

Compared with traditional analog systems, network audio provides:

· Flexible signal routing

· Long-distance transmission

· Easier system expansion

· Centralized management

Why Is Professional Audio Installation Important?

A professionally installed audio system provides several advantages.

Better Sound Quality

Proper equipment selection, wiring, and DSP tuning ensure clear and balanced audio performance.

Higher System Reliability

Professional installation reduces connection problems, signal interference, and unexpected failures.

Easier System Management

Modern DSP and network audio solutions allow centralized control and remote configuration.

Flexible Future Expansion

A well-designed system can support additional microphones, speakers, rooms, or network devices in the future.

Frequently Asked Questions

What is professional audio system installation?

Professional audio system installation is the process of designing, installing, connecting, configuring, and optimizing audio equipment for commercial and professional applications.

Why do professional audio systems need DSP?

DSP provides advanced audio processing functions such as EQ, delay, crossover, feedback suppression, and echo cancellation, helping achieve better sound quality and system stability.

What is the difference between analog and Dante audio installation?

Analog audio uses traditional physical signal connections, while Dante audio uses network technology to transmit digital audio signals with flexible routing and centralized management.

Who should install a professional audio system?

Professional audio systems should be installed by experienced AV engineers or system integrators who understand audio design, wiring, DSP configuration, and system testing.
